    What power steering pump has everyone used with a Buick 225? Is there a direct bolt on power steering pump assembly that will work on the Buick 225?

    There's a couple of styles that will fit. 70/71 Jeepster used a high mounted pump but they're a little hard to find. What most do is get the pump and brackets off a 70/s-80's GM/Chev/Olds that had the 231 odd or even fire. These are a low mount and are a direct fit. I might have a picture of mine mounted on the engine, if I don't I'll get one. Buicks with 350 Buick engines only are another source, again a low mount pump.

    i got one from a buick 350 and it is the high mount aluminum bracket. bolts right up and the alignment is right on with the pulleys. mine is a 231 oddfire but shouldn't make too much difference.

    Is there any clearance issues with the low mount PS brackets? I have found a low mount bracket for a reasonable amount and a high mount bracket for twice the cost. I am putting this in a 3B and will be using a Herms' Ford Reverse Steering Box adaptor.

    The low mount pump most likely will interfere with Herm's steering box set up. Lots of posts about that. Might do a search as there was a bunch of discussion a while back about this very thing. One of the reasons I don't like that steering conversion.

    The low mount pump will interfere with the stock forward dump drivers side exhaust manifold. The high mount pump will cure this issue.
